Overview Ursobid 300mg Tablet

Ursodiol 300mg tablets are prescribed to dissolve existing gallstones and prevent new ones from forming. This medication also treats primary biliary cirrhosis, a liver condition. It works by breaking down cholesterol-based gallstones, leading to their dissolution. Administer Ursodiol 300mg tablets orally, whole, after meals with water or milk. Dosage varies based on your condition and weight. Consistent use, as directed (often for months or longer), is crucial for optimal results; continue taking it even if symptoms improve. Common, but not universal, side effects include abdominal discomfort, diarrhea, alopecia, pruritus, nausea, and skin rashes. Report any persistent or concerning side effects to your physician. Prior to commencing treatment, inform your doctor if you experience gallbladder or bile duct inflammation, recurring upper abdominal cramping, hemoptysis, or unexplained weight gain. Ursodiol may interact with other medications; disclose all current medications to your doctor. Women should cease hormonal contraception, as it can promote gallstone formation. Regular ultrasound examinations and liver function blood tests may be required throughout treatment.

How Ursobid 300mg Tablet works:

Ursodiol 300mg tablets offer hepatoprotective benefits. This medication lowers blood cholesterol levels and aids in the dissolution of cholesterol gallstones. Furthermore, it enhances liver enzyme function, shields liver cells from bile acid-induced damage, and promotes overall liver health.

FAQs on Ursobid 300mg Tablet

Dosage and timing for Ursobid 300mg Tablets vary depending on your condition. Your doctor will determine the appropriate schedule, which may be two to three doses daily, with the last dose at bedtime. Take the tablets with water or milk, with or without food. For gallstone dissolution, a single nightly dose is typically recommended. If taking multiple doses, maintain a six-hour interval between each (e.g., 8 am, 2 pm, 8 pm).
Ursobid 300mg tablets are generally safe and effective. Diarrhea is a possible side effect; your doctor may lower your dose or discontinue treatment if it persists. Long-term use can affect liver enzyme levels, which your doctor will monitor. Despite these mild side effects, this medication offers a viable alternative to surgery for some gallstone patients.
Ursobid 300mg tablets concentrate in bile, reducing cholesterol synthesis and secretion by the liver. This lowers cholesterol levels in bile and inhibits intestinal absorption of bile salts and cholesterol. Consequently, reduced cholesterol saturation in bile facilitates gallstone dissolution, shrinking them and potentially eliminating them. Increased bile flow also protects liver cells by lowering elevated liver enzyme levels.
While weight gain is possible with Ursobid 300mg, it's infrequent. It's more likely in patients with liver disease causing bile stasis, preventing bile flow to the intestines. Weight gain risk varies individually; consult your doctor if this occurs.
Ursobid 300mg Tablet effectiveness may be reduced by antacids, cholestyramine, or colestipol. Consult your doctor before taking these medications concurrently; they may require specific timing. Similarly, avoid oral contraceptives, estrogenic hormones, and cholesterol-lowering agents like clofibrate, as they can counteract Ursobid 300mg Tablet's effects and potentially increase gallstone risk.
